Kaitlyn Bristowe Hosts Wedding Paper Divas Galentine’s Day Party
The party featured a DIY Valentine’s station (crafting? yes please!), a photo booth, a caricature artist, a lips and lashes station, and more! Plus, celeb chef Wolfgang Puck even stopped by to cook a special meal– including comfort foods like miniature grilled cheese and tomato soup, delicious pizza and french fries. It was fab, to be sure!! Such a treat.
From the take-away bouquets to pink and red balloon backdrop, to the girl power theme, this party was filled with such cute details you could totally steal for your bachelorette party, bridesmaids bash, or your own Galentine’s Day celebration!
I sat down with Kaitlyn for a quick chat at the party and she talked about the importance of girl time and celebrating with the women who have been there for you through thick and thin. In her single days, she spent lots of time with her friends having fun girls’ nights, and it’s so important to continue these traditions even after you’re married! She says that the gals who will make up her bridal party will likely be her sister and her three BFFs.
Though she says she and fiancé Shawn Booth are taking things slow and enjoying a long engagement while they get to know each other better, Kaitlyn says she wants to get married in the fall. She’s dreaming of a lace wedding dress with an open back for her big day, and mentioned that she may be interested in getting married somewhere tropical! When I asked her about whether she had her heart set on a big party or a more intimate affair, she confessed that she wants both! Sounds like a destination wedding might be perfect for her – an intimate ceremony followed by a big party with all their family and friends back home.
